The waveform preview in Clipforge renders from a downsampled peak file rather than the raw audio, generated at upload time by the Brindle worker pool. This keeps scrubbing responsive even on hour-long sessions, at the cost of a few seconds of preprocessing. For the release, we froze the downsampling parameters after testing against Orla's podcast corpus — changing them invalidates every cached peak file. The shipped constants are these.

limits module of fafog-tawef:
CAPS = {
    "belath": 369,
    "queneth": 818,
    "ralwyn": 169,
    "goriel": 1004,
    "novvan": 808,
}

Subject: DR drill — string extraction script

Hi Tomas, as part of next week's disaster-recovery drill for Lingopress, we'll rebuild the translation-string extraction tooling from the cold backup. Please review the restore steps before Thursday: the script, its glossary cache, and the CI hook all come from one encrypted snapshot. Restoration can't proceed until the snapshot is unlocked, so I'm including the recovery passphrase immediately below for the drill.

vault phrase of yadug-haweg = holath-ulaath

The Pinewell Clinic appointment reminder job moves from the legacy cron host to the Larkspur scheduler. Before cutover, confirm that the job's service account has been rotated and that outbound SMS routing uses the hardened gateway only. The reminder window logic is unchanged, but the retry policy now caps at three attempts to avoid duplicate patient notifications. Please review each value against the threat model notes from the Bramleigh audit. The configuration the job will run with is as follows.

config for yahof-tajop:
zorath:
  pin: 7493
  metrics_host: metrics.zorath.tolvaqsys.internal
  tenant: praiel
  seal: seal_fd9cd4f1

### Step 4: Enable monthly partitioning

Once the backfill from Step 3 completes, Ledgerline can begin writing to month-partitioned tables. The router creates a new partition at the start of each month and detaches partitions older than the retention window. Confirm the backfill checksum matches before proceeding. The partitioning settings the service should run with are as follows.

service settings:
ralael:
  pin: 7453
  tenant: zorath
  seal: seal_087806e4
  metrics_host: metrics.ralael.paliqworks.example
  standby_team: fraath
  escalation: praok-istiel
  nonce: 10e083